View Full Version : Carmelo Anthony dethrones LeBron James for jersey sales this season



Fudge
04-09-2013, 11:53 AM
http://www.usatoday.com/story/sports/nba/2013/04/09/top-selling-nba-jerseys-team-merchanside/2066321/


1. Anthony, up from No. 4

2. James, who has been No. 1 three times

3. Oklahoma City's Kevin Durant

4. Los Angeles Lakers' Kobe Bryant, who has been No. 1 six times

5. Chicago's Derrick Rose, who has not played this season

6. Brooklyn's Deron Williams

7. Miami's Dwyane Wade

8. Boston's Rajon Rondo

9. Clippers' Chris Paul

10. Clippers' Blake Griffin
